Abstract

The invention relates to the technical field of silkworm seed production, and to a device and method for taking eggs from a silkworm. The device for taking eggs comprises a device body, and the device body comprises a workbench; the workbench is provided with a rotational driving mechanism, in which at least one driving motor is arranged, and any one driving motor is used for driving a grinding head to rotate; the rotational driving mechanism is extruded out of the workbench, the workbench is provided with a lifting mechanism positioned under the rotational driving mechanism, and the lifting mechanism is used for placing grinding cups in a one-to-one corresponding manner with the driving motor; the grinding head comprises a connecting shaft, an upper end of the connecting shaft is used for coordinating with an output shaft of the driving motor, a lower end of the connecting shaft is provided with a grinding disc used for coordinating with the grinding cups; the inner cavities of the grinding disc and grinding cups are all cylindrical, the sizes of cross sections are basically identical, a lower bottom surface of the grinding disc is provided with multiple first accommodating holes, and lower surfaces in the grinding cups are provided with multiple second accommodating holes. The method for taking eggs is realized with the help of the above equipment. The device and method for taking eggs from the silkworm realize automatic and mechanical egg taking better, and improve the egg taking efficiency greatly.

Description

technical field [0001] The invention relates to the technical field of silkworm seed production, in particular to a silkworm egg retrieval device and method. Background technique [0002] The conventional silkworm seed production mode is that the female moth lays eggs after the mating of male and female, while the seed production mode of the asexual clone line of the female silkworm is to directly take the silkworm eggs out of the female moth and perform special treatment to complete the seed production. Compared with the conventional seed production mode, it saves The process of male and female identification is eliminated, which can effectively improve the efficiency of seed production and the quality of silkworm eggs. For a long time, the work of taking silkworm eggs out of silkworm moths has been completely manual, which is very time-consuming and labor-intensive.
